Google Stops Displaying Almost All Top Right Featured Snippets

Posted by admin on 2020/03/20 at 12:01 am

Google has virtually stopped showing featured snippets in the top right position of the search results page. There are some exceptions but for the most part, in virtually all cases, Google is no longer showing the top right featured snippets.
